Except, the executive powers are, according to Article II of the Constitution, “vested in the President of the United States.”  That means that all executive departments and agencies fall under his direct supervision.  He is the CEO of the executive branch.  No part of the executive branch is independent from the President.  Each of them are his responsibility, and they operate and serve according to his supervision, and pleasure.  The Department of Justice is a part of the executive branch.  The Office of the Attorney General has been a part of the executive branch, and under the supervision of the President of the United States, for over 200 years – ever since the Attorney General’s office was created in 1789 (and transformed into the Department of Justice in 1870, at which point the Attorney General became the head of that department).
